| The fiery hooker first played for the Boks in 2007 and was named vice-captain ahead of the England series in 2012. Du Plessis, who was also a member of the 2007 Rugby World Cup winning squad, is one of the most feared hookers in the game in recent seasons. He is exceptionally strong with ball in hand and superb on the ground, where he regularly wins turnovers for his team. Du Plessis missed almost the entire Castle Rugby Championships and the Castle Outgoing Tour in 2012 because of a serious knee injury.
